NADIA JIMENEZ
PhD, LCSW
Nadia Jimenez PhD, LCSW has over a decade experience with Clinical Mental Health and Special Education Laws/Practices, including evaluations and IEP’s. Nadia’s true passion in the field surrounds inner healing with EMDR. Dr. Nadia works with all different types of traumas, whether an accident, emotional/mental/physical/ sexual abuse, military/police traumas, infidelity, divorce, loss and more. Nadia also enjoys working around trauma based behaviors caused by childhood / young adulthood experiences. Dr. Nadia’s work history also involves a variety of clinical settings such as her own private practice, outpatient psychiatric centers, psychosocial rehabilitation centers, and home-based therapy visits. She also has extensive Foster Care and Adoption experience.
Brianna Favittqa
RLCSW
Meet Brianna, a compassionate life coach/ LCSW- I dedicated to supporting individuals on their journey to healing and growth. With a Bachelor’s degree from FAU and a Master’s from USF, Brianna specializes in working with anxiety, depression, trauma (such as childhood abuse, domestic violence, and accidents), schizophrenia, and bipolar disorder. Her expertise spans a diverse range of trauma, drawing from her experience in the child welfare system, crisis intervention with adults, and nurturing foster care teens. Brianna fosters a warm, supportive, and nonjudgmental environment where clients feel safe to explore their challenges and discover their strengths.
Allison Fugnitti
LCSW
Allison received her Master’s Degree in Social Work from Monmouth University. During her graduate program she gained experience working with geriatrics, adults, and adolescents. She got exposure to both short term rehabilitation as well as long term care centers while assisting the geriatric population. She also gained clinical experience working with survivors in a domestic and sexual violence center. Allison worked with individual clients and their loved ones as well as facilitating group therapy. Allison has experience working with clients with PTSD related to their trauma and has also worked in an acute care hospital as a case manager advocating for the community and ensuring that safe discharge planning needs were met with each individual patient. Allison works with areas such as PTSD, anxiety, depression, self-care, self-esteem, women’s issues and general mental health. Stacie Weirda
RLMHT
Stacie received her Master’s Degree in professional counseling from Grand Canyon University. During her graduate program Stacie gained experience working with children, adolescents, and adults. Stacie has a wide variety of experience working with clients with anxiety, depression, substance/ alcohol use, self-esteem and more. Different modalities Stacie likes to use in treatment may include play and art therapy, Cognitive Behavioral Therapy and psychodynamic therapy. Stacie strongly believes in providing a client centered approach to her sessions. She believes her clients to be the experts in their lives and she sees herself as a guide along the way.
Dominique Lerouge
RCSW
Dominique is a warm, collaborative, and compassionate therapist who believes healing begins with human connection. She works with children, adolescents, young adults, and families navigating life’s challenges, including anxiety, depression, psychosis, grief, trauma, life transitions, and relationship struggles. Dominique has a particular passion for supporting those impacted by trauma, interpersonal relationships, and complex family dynamics.
With both clinical training and lived experience, Dominique approaches her work through a culturally sensitive, strengths-based lens. She is dedicated to helping clients feel seen, heard, and empowered to create meaningful change. Her therapeutic style integrates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T), Family Systems Theory, Motivational Interviewing, and Trauma-Informed Care, tailoring sessions to meet each client’s unique needs and goals.
